CIVIC ELECTION 2018 – Farmers Market forum first out of the gate in Kamloops
The Council of Canadians is the first to announce a civic election forum. It will stick with its traditional Farmers’ Market venue, Kamloops chapter chair Anita Strong announced Sunday (Sept. 16, 2018).
The forum date is Saturday, Sept. 22 at 10 a.m.
Candidates are being invited to arrive early, set up tables and distribute brochures before the forum starts. “This will give them the opportunity to lay out their platform rather than taking questioning time to do this.”
Strong said some questions will be pre-written and others will be accepted from the public. Candidates for councillor will be given a minute to answer, while the two mayoral candidates will have two minutes each.
However, the questions will be assigned to random candidates, not all.
